Notes
Issued during 1962, this Morris Mini Minor model has virtually complete ‘ROYAL MAIL’ lettering and crest on both sides. Shiny spun wheels and well-shaped original tyres, save for one. A rare find with a red interior. Silver trim and complete number plates front and rear (although note the front number-plate has folded over at one end).
Little flake of paint to a window edge and a little high point roof rub.
Crisp and bright picture card box impresses with clean, fresh card and vivid colours. Little internal end flap seam tear. Period price label.
